Small width layout Medium width layout Maximum width layout Small text Medium text Large text
     Search
Downloads Downloads Directory Directory Forums Forums Forge Forge Blogs Blogs        Marketplace Marketplace Careers Program Careers
Community › Forums Register  |  

telerik -- supercharge your DNN websites
  Ads  
Iron Speed Designer is a software development tool for building database, reporting, and forms applications for .NET without hand-coding.
 


  Sponsors  

Meet Our Sponsors

Salaro -- Skins and more
OnyakTech
CrystalTech Web Hosting™
Webhost4life, specialists in DNN hosting
Mad Development is a full service interactive agency focusing on the merge of design, technology, e-commerce, and affiliate marketing by providing total website solutions.
SteadyRain
 


DotNetNuke Forums
 
  Forum  General DotNetN...  Chat About It!  How Does DNN Do What it Does?
Previous Previous
 
Next Next
New Post 6/4/2008 1:00 PM
User is offline Kellie
70 posts
10th Ranked


How Does DNN Do What it Does? 

This may seem like a fairly rudimentary question, but how does DotNetNuke dynamically load each page? Where does it construct the pages? Is this included in the source code?

I am trying to use a DNN portal for an intranet site in retail stores on a very scaled down version of IE6 that does not allow MANY things. I know I could be grilled in a detailed manner about DNN prior to production. Any insight for me?

Thanks!

 
New Post 6/4/2008 1:33 PM
User is offline Paul Sellers
270 posts
9th Ranked


Re: How Does DNN Do What it Does? 

Hi Kelly,

I know a lot of folks could response to this and spend some time explaining the interworkings of DNN, but I would recommend reading through some of the documentation included with the downloads.  Even though some specific items in the documentation may be dated, the general overview of how DNN works has not changed that much and these documents do a good job of explaining these concepts. 

As far as using DNN for an intranet site where an organization has restrictions on the version number and type of browser used, I'm sure some functionality is going to get compromised or some features may not work as advertised.  But it should not stop you from using most of the very powerful features to accomplish some high level things to serve your intranet users.

 

Paul

 

 
New Post 6/4/2008 1:56 PM
User is offline Jeff Cochran
1552 posts
5th Ranked


Re: How Does DNN Do What it Does? 

 Kellie wrote

This may seem like a fairly rudimentary question, but how does DotNetNuke dynamically load each page? Where does it construct the pages? Is this included in the source code?

DNN runs on the ASP.NET framework, and uses ASP.NET technology for accessing databases and files on the system  When a page is requested, it is dynamically created by the ASP.NET framework according to the DNN code, based on entries in a database and files within the file system.  The response from the framework is sent as HTML to the browser, and may include client side code (JavaScript) for functionality within the page.  DNN can also use AJAX.

The "source" for DNN lies on top of the ASP.NET framework, so you need both installed on the server.  As for where the pages are constructed, the answer is in  memory, which is saved in a cache according to DNN and ASP.NET settings for future use if needed.  There is no permanent "page" created, the entire process is dynamic with every request.

To fully understand this, you'll need to understand ASP.NET as well as DNN.

Jeff

 
New Post 6/4/2008 4:16 PM
User is offline TMMworld
127 posts
tmmworld.net
9th Ranked


Re: How Does DNN Do What it Does? 

Hmmm... I always thought that it all just happened automagically.  


Terence
TMMworld Dot Net Services
View Terence Maney's profile on LinkedIn

Visit TMMworld.net for a listing of Custom Modules, or for DNN Keep Alive Services
 
New Post 6/5/2008 10:27 AM
User is offline Alex Shirley
2189 posts
5th Ranked




Re: How Does DNN Do What it Does? 

 TMMworld wrote

Hmmm... I always thought that it all just happened automagically.  

Ah.....  that bit is generally handled by the DNN Core Team, beats me as well ... :).


Well might as well promo one of my DNN sites as I'm here: http://www.snasty.co.uk
 
Previous Previous
 
Next Next
  Forum  General DotNetN...  Chat About It!  How Does DNN Do What it Does?
 


Forum Policy

These Discussion Forums are dedicated to the discussion of the DotNetNuke Web Application Framework.

For the benefit of the community and to protect the integrity of the project, please observe the following posting guidelines:

1. No Advertising. This includes promotion of commercial and non-commercial products or services which are not directly related to DotNetNuke.
2. Discussion or promotion of DotNetNuke product releases under a different brand name are strictly prohibited.
3. No Flaming or Trolling.
4. No Profanity, Racism, or Prejudice.
5. Site Moderators have the final word on approving/removing a thread or post or comment.
6. English language posting only, please.

 


DM Analytics, LLC
DM Analytics, LLC provides software solutions that facilitate rapid development of independent or dependent datamarts and their associated web-based reporting.
www.dmanalytics.com
Integral Hosting | DNN only $14.95/month
Experienced .NET hosting on Windows 2003, ASP.NET 1.1 & 2.0, MSSQL with real technical support.
www.integralhosting.com
Aricie
Aricie is one of the French pioneers and experts in DotNetNuke technology.
www.aricie.com

DotNetNuke Corporation   Terms Of Use  Privacy Statement
DotNetNuke®, DNN®, and the DotNetNuke logo are trademarks of DotNetNuke Corporation
Hosted by MaximumASP